A Danish documentary from 1973 about the Wangenia people of Zaire. It shows how they fish at the Tshopo waterfalls using wooden platforms built in the river.

Wangeniafiskeri er en dansk dokumentarfilm fra 1973 instrueret af Svend Aage Lorentz efter eget manuskript. I den demokratiske republik Zaire (tidl Congo) bor wangenia-folket ved Tshopo-faldene (tidl. Stanley-faldene). Ved fiskeri i floden udnytter de forskellene mellem lav og høj vandstand til en slags rusefiskeri fra stilladser bygget ude i vandet (from Wikipedia, CC BY-SA)
